Role of model ingredients in the production of light particles and entropy

Sukhjit Kaur and Rajeev K. Puri
Phys. Rev. C 90, 037602 – Published 30 September 2014

Abstract

We study the role of different entrance channels and model ingredients on the composite particle yield ratios and entropy production. We find that the composite particle yield ratios show some sensitivity towards equation of state. The Gaussian width of the nucleons affects the production of light charged particles significantly.
